Lawrence Family Development Charter School is a Kindergarten-8th Grade Public School located in Lawrence, MA within the Lawrence Family Development Charter (District) District. It has 678 students in grades Kindergarten-8th Grade with a student-teacher ratio of 12 to 1. Lawrence Family Development Charter School spends $19,307 per student.
School Score is a 7 out of 10
